Emergency Numbers in Dubai

Emergency Numbers in Dubai​

Dubai has a very efficient emergency response system, and help is usually available quickly.

Here are the key Dubai emergency number contacts travelers should know.

Service Emergency Number
Police 999
Ambulance 998
Fire Department 997
Tourist Police 901

The Dubai ambulance number and other emergency services are managed through a modern response system, and operators usually speak English.

Travelers can expect quick assistance in most situations.

Emergency Numbers in Bali (Indonesia)

Bali also has emergency response services available for residents and tourists.

Here are the important Bali emergency number contacts.

Service Emergency Number
Police 110
Ambulance 118
Fire Department 113
Tourist Assistance 112

The Indonesia ambulance number and police services are available in major tourist areas like Kuta, Seminyak, and Ubud.

Emergency response may be faster in busy tourist locations compared to remote areas.

Emergency Numbers in Vietnam

Vietnam also has national emergency services that travelers can contact when needed.

Here are the key Vietnam emergency number contacts.

Service Emergency Number
Police 113
Ambulance 115
Fire Department 114
Tourist Assistance Available through local authorities

The ambulance number Vietnam travelers should know is 115.

Emergency services in cities such as Hanoi and Ho Chi Minh City are usually faster due to better infrastructure and hospital access.

Best Mobile Networks in Bali for Tourists

Best Mobile Networks in Bali for Tourists​

Bali has several telecom providers offering SIM cards for travelers.

Here are the main Bali mobile networks used by tourists.

Network Popular For Coverage
Telkomsel Strong coverage Best overall
XL Axiata Affordable data plans Good in cities
Indosat Ooredoo Budget packages Tourist areas

Among these providers, Telkomsel is usually considered the best SIM provider in Bali because it offers strong coverage across the island, including rural areas and popular tourist spots.

XL Axiata and Indosat are also good options if you mainly stay around busy tourist areas.

What Power Plug Types Are Used in Bali?

What Power Plug Types Are Used in Bali?​

Bali mainly uses Type C and Type F power plugs.

These plug types are common across many European countries and parts of Asia.

Quick Overview

Detail Information
Plug type Type C and Type F
Socket style Two round pins
Used in Bali and most of Indonesia

These sockets are commonly found in:

  • hotels

  • villas

  • resorts

  • cafés and coworking spaces

Most accommodations in Bali follow this standard.

Do Indian Plugs Work in Bali?

Some Indian chargers work in Bali, but not all.

Common plug types used in India include:

  • Type C

  • Type D

  • Type M

Compatibility

Plug Type Works in Bali?
Type C Usually works
Type D May need adapter
Type M Needs adapter

Travelers carrying devices with Type C plugs may be able to use them directly.

However, if your charger uses Type D or Type M, you’ll likely need a travel adapter.

Many travelers simply carry a universal adapter to avoid confusion.

Packing the right travel essentials before departure saves a lot of trouble later.

Voltage and Electricity Standards in Bali

Besides plug shape, voltage compatibility also matters.

Electricity standards in Bali:

Specification Value
Voltage 230V
Frequency 50Hz

Most modern electronics like:

  • smartphones

  • laptops

  • camera chargers

support 100–240V, which means they work safely in Bali.

You can check your charger label to confirm.

How Much Cash Should You Carry to Bali? Daily Budget & Payment Tips

How Much Cash Should You Carry to Bali?

The first time many travelers check Bali prices, the numbers can look a bit shocking. 

A simple coffee shows 30,000, a taxi ride might show 70,000, and a restaurant meal can cross 150,000. For someone not used to Indonesian Rupiah, it feels like you’re spending a fortune — but that’s just how the currency works there.

So the real question travelers ask before flying is: how much cash should I actually carry in Bali? 

Too much cash isn’t safe, but too little can be inconvenient. 

Once you know typical daily expenses and where cards work, managing money in Bali becomes much easier.

How Much Cash Should Travelers Carry to Bali?

The amount of cash depends mainly on your travel style, activities, and whether hotels or tours are prepaid.

Quick Overview

Travel Style Daily Cash Estimate
Budget traveler IDR 300,000 – 500,000
Mid-range traveler IDR 600,000 – 1,000,000
Luxury traveler IDR 1,500,000+

Daily Travel Expenses in Bali

Daily Travel Expenses in Bali​

Here’s a rough idea of everyday costs you might see while traveling around Bali.

Expense Typical Cost
Street food meal 30,000 – 50,000 IDR
Restaurant meal 80,000 – 200,000 IDR
Taxi ride 50,000 – 100,000 IDR
Attraction entry 50,000 – 150,000 IDR

These are average prices across areas like Ubud, Seminyak, and Kuta. Prices may be slightly higher in premium tourist areas.

When Should You Use Cash in Bali?

Cash is still very common in Bali, especially outside luxury hotels and malls.

You’ll likely use cash in places like:

  • local markets

  • street food stalls

  • small souvenir shops

  • taxis or local transport

  • small cafés and warungs

Small businesses often prefer cash payments, especially for smaller purchases.

Carrying smaller Rupiah notes like 20,000 or 50,000 makes transactions easier.

When Cards Work Well in Bali

Cards are widely accepted in many tourist-friendly locations.

You can comfortably pay by card in:

  • hotels and resorts

  • beach clubs

  • larger restaurants

  • shopping malls

  • spas and wellness centers

Visa and Mastercard are the most commonly accepted cards.

Still, it’s wise to keep some cash for situations where card machines are unavailable.

If you’re unsure how much money your trip may need, getting a quick estimate helps.

Where to Withdraw Cash in Bali

You don’t need to carry all your travel cash from home. ATMs are widely available across Bali.

You can withdraw Indonesian Rupiah from ATMs located in:

  • Denpasar airport

  • tourist areas like Kuta and Seminyak

  • shopping centers

  • convenience stores

Most international debit cards work fine for ATM withdrawals.

Many travelers prefer withdrawing small amounts during the trip instead of carrying large sums.

Can You Use Indian Rupees in Bali?

No. Indian Rupees are not accepted in Bali for everyday payments.

Bali uses Indonesian Rupiah (IDR), and all prices in the country are listed in this currency.

That means:

  • restaurants charge in Rupiah

  • taxis operate in Rupiah

  • shops and markets expect Rupiah

Foreign currencies are rarely accepted directly.

If you try paying in INR, most businesses simply won’t accept it.

The easiest options for travelers are:

  • exchange INR into Rupiah before traveling

  • withdraw Rupiah from ATMs after arriving in Bali

Most travelers use a mix of cash and cards during the trip.

Can You Use Indian Rupees in Vietnam?

Just like Bali, Indian Rupees are not used for payments in Vietnam.

Vietnam’s official currency is the Vietnamese Dong (VND).

Across cities like Hanoi, Ho Chi Minh City, and Da Nang, businesses price everything in Dong.

Typical payment methods include:

  • cash in Vietnamese Dong

  • international credit or debit cards in larger establishments

Markets, small restaurants, taxis, and street vendors almost always require local currency.

Travelers usually exchange money into Dong or withdraw cash from ATMs once they arrive.

Direct Flights from India to Bali: Routes, Airlines & Travel Time

Direct Flights from India to Bali: Routes & Airlines Guide

A lot of Indian travelers start planning a Bali trip with one simple expectation — “There must be plenty of direct flights.”

After all, Bali is one of the most popular international holiday destinations from India.

But when people actually start searching flights, they notice something interesting. Most flight options include a stop in another city like Singapore or Kuala Lumpur.

So the natural questions come up:

Are there direct flights to Bali from India?
Which cities offer nonstop flights?
Or is connecting through another country the normal way to reach Bali?

Bali’s main airport, Ngurah Rai International Airport (Denpasar Airport), is well connected globally, but direct flights from India are still limited.

Understanding how these routes work helps travelers choose the most convenient and affordable way to reach Bali.

Are There Direct Flights from India to Bali?

Let’s start with the most searched question.
Yes, direct flights from India to Bali do exist, but they are limited and not available from every city.
Many travelers still fly using one-stop connections depending on the airline schedule and season.

Quick Overview

Direct flights → Limited availability


Most flights → One-stop connection


Common transit hubs → Singapore, Kuala Lumpur, Bangkok


In practice, this means that even if direct flights exist, connecting flights are often the more common travel option.

Indian Cities with Direct Flights to Bali

Indian Cities with Direct Flights to Bali​

Direct or seasonal flights to Bali usually operate from a few major Indian cities.
However, availability can change depending on airline schedules and travel demand.

Cities Where Direct or Seasonal Flights May Operate

Delhi


Bangalore


Mumbai (sometimes seasonal)


Airlines often adjust these routes depending on tourism demand and operational planning.
That’s why many travelers still prefer connecting flights, which are available throughout the year.

Airlines Operating Direct or Near-Direct Flights to Bali

Several airlines operate flights between India and Bali.
Some offer occasional direct routes, while others operate convenient one-stop flights.

Airline Route Type Notes
Vistara (historically) Direct / Seasonal Limited schedules
IndiGo Direct / Seasonal Select routes
Singapore Airlines One stop Singapore connection
AirAsia One stop Kuala Lumpur connection
Thai Airways One stop Bangkok connection

Direct vs One-Stop Flights

Here’s something travelers often ask.
Is a direct flight always the best option?
Direct flights are faster, but sometimes one-stop routes offer better ticket prices and more flight choices.
That’s why many travelers still prefer connecting routes through major Southeast Asian hubs.

Flight Duration for Direct Flights to Bali

Travel time depends on the departure city and whether the flight is direct or connecting.
Here’s the approximate duration for direct flights.

Departure City Flight Duration
Delhi ~8 hours
Bangalore ~7–8 hours
Mumbai ~8 hours

If you’re taking a connecting flight, the total travel time usually becomes 9–12 hours depending on the layover duration.
Direct flights save time, but connecting flights often offer more flexibility in schedules.

Why Direct Flights to Bali Are Limited

Many travelers wonder why Bali doesn’t have as many direct flights as destinations like Dubai.
There are a few reasons.

Factors Affecting Direct Flight Availability

Airline demand
Airlines operate direct routes only when passenger demand is strong.
Tourism seasonality
Demand fluctuates depending on travel seasons.
Airport connectivity
Airlines sometimes prefer routing flights through major regional hubs.
Airline route strategy
Many carriers use Southeast Asian hubs to connect passengers across multiple destinations.
Because of these factors, connecting flights remain very common for Bali travel.
